US: Trump takes Twitter to court to restore his account-News

Former U.S. President Donald Trump has filed a lawsuit in federal court, demanding that Twitter temporarily restore his account, while he is working to promote permanent restoration.

Trump filed a preliminary injunction request against Twitter in the U.S. District Court for the Southern District of Florida on Friday evening.

The document stated that, as quoted by ABC News, Twitter “exercises a certain degree of power and control over the political discourse of this country, which is immeasurable, unprecedented, and extremely dangerous for public debate. .”

Trump argued that Twitter was “coerced” by members of Congress to suspend his account.

In July, Trump announced a class action lawsuit Lawsuits against Facebook, Twitter, and Google’s subsidiary YouTube And their CEO. The lawsuit stated that the status of the three major technology giants “has been elevated from a private company to a status of a state actor” and that they were subject to the First Amendment’s right to freedom of speech in their censorship decisions on users.

Facebook and Twitter insist that their ban on Trump is not a censorship system, but a public safety set up in response to the riots in the U.S. Capitol on January 6.

then Twitter permanently bans Trump in January, The former president has 88 million fans.
